Alzheimer’s Care

Our nurses work with the client’s family to create a comfortable environment including simple routines and visual cues as a positive substitute for diminishing mental processes.

Restorative Nursing Program

At Eastchester Rehabilitation and Health Care Center we seek to maximize the quality of life for our long-term care population, who require a specialized restorative program. The therapy team and nursing staff develop individualized treatment plans for resident care in the areas of:

    • Ambulation
    • Range of motion
    • Activities of daily living
    • Positioning and alignment
    • Skin integrity and wound management
    • Contracture management
    • Bowel and bladder training
    • Rehabilitative and social dining
    • Strengthening and restraint reduction
    • Weekly and monthly height and weight monitoring
